Example 1 Write Ratios in Simplest Form A team won 12 out of 18 games. Find the ratio of: a) wins to total games b) wins to losses a) ÷6 Divide the numerator and the denominator by the GCF,

Example 1 Write Ratios in Simplest Form A team won 12 out of 18 games. Find the ratio of: b) wins to losses First, find the number of losses: 18 – 12 = 6 Then write the ratio of wins (12) to losses (6) as a fraction. ÷6 Divide the numerator and the denominator by the GCF, The ratio of wins to losses is 2 to 1. This means the for every 2 wins the team had 1 loss or the team had twice as many wins as losses.

Example 3 Write Ratios As Fractions Express the ratio 6 days to 2 weeks as a fraction in simplest form. The unit needs to be the same, so we have to convert 2 weeks to 14 days. Then, divide the numerator and denominator by the GCF, 2. Written in simplest form, the ratio is 3 to 7. 6 days 2 weeks 6 days ÷ 2 14 days ÷ 2 = = 3737
